The Rise & Fall of Secular Humanism

We live in a society that has seen tremendous development in science and technology. This development has been intimately tied to an ideology called secular humanism, which views human reason as the ultimate authority and rejects the supernatural. Modern culture, however, is very open to the supernatural and countless forms of spirituality. In this lecture, Dr. Peter Jones explains the development of secular humanism, tracing its origin, rise to dominance, and eventual decline. By understanding this influential ideological movement, you will be better prepared to understand the modern culture in which you live.
